A prospective, non-interventional study involving the collection of biological samples with associated anonymised data.
Biological samples will be collected at the time of diagnosis and/or as the disease progresses, with or without treatment, always in conjunction with tests scheduled as part of routine care or within the context of a clinical trial.

Inclusion Criteria:
* Adults aged 18 years and over
* Blood monocytosis ≥ 0.5 × 10⁹/L and ≥ 10% of total white blood cells or
* Confirmed diagnosis of chronic myelomonocytic leukemia
* Regardless of stage (chronic or transformed), and whether or not currently being treated
* Signed informed consent
Exclusion Criteria:
* Active, uncontrolled infection (particularly hepatitis B, hepatitis C, HIV)
* Refusal informed consent
